a $30 There is no charge to expunge a case with a disposition of acquittal, not guilty, dismissal, PBJ, nolle prosequi, stet, or NCR. There is a $30 fee to file a petition for expungement of records with a guilty disposition (CC-DC-CR-072B). Filing fees are non-refundable. Go to iCloud and log in using your Apple ID. Look under Notes in the left sidebar - your Notes might still be there. If you cant find them, return to the left sidebar and open the Recently Deleted folder. Locate the Notes you want back and click Recover to restore them safely.
As with almost any application on the Mac, Command-Z is your friend when it comes to undoing in Notes. Click Command-Z once to undo your most recent change to a note and a second time to undo the one before that. Keep going until youve undone as much as you need to.
